Understanding the Essentials of Construction Project Management is crucial to ensuring the successful completion of any construction job. It involves coordinating and overseeing the planning, design, and construction of a project from the start to the finish. This article will provide some effective strategies for managing construction projects.
The first stage of any construction project is preparation, which involves defining the project’s scope, setting goals, and creating a comprehensive plan. The project manager should have a clear understanding of the project’s goals, the budget, and the timeline. Additionally, risk management should be integrated into the planning process. It’s important to identify potential risks early on, and develop strategies to mitigate them.
Once the plan is in place, the next step is to assemble the suitable team. Employing the right personnel can make or break the success of a construction project. The team should consist of individuals who are experienced in their respective fields, capable of working together, and committed to the project’s success. The project manager should also ensure that all team members understand their roles and responsibilities.
During the construction phase, effective communication is essential. The project manager should keep all stakeholders informed about the project’s progress, any changes in the plan, and any issues that arise. This can help to prevent misunderstandings, resolve issues quickly, and maintain strong relationships with all parties involved.
Another crucial aspect of construction project management is quality control. The project manager should implement a process for monitoring the quality of work and materials, ensuring that they meet the required standards. This can involve regular site inspections, testing of materials, and reviewing workmanship. Any deviations from the agreed standards should be addressed promptly.
Finally, effective construction excellent project management involves close monitoring of the project’s budget and schedule. The project manager should track all expenses, compare them with the budget, and make adjustments as necessary to prevent cost overruns. They should also monitor the project schedule closely to ensure that all tasks are completed on time.
In conclusion, effective construction project management requires careful planning, assembling the right team, effective communication, quality control, and budget and schedule tracking. By following these practices, you can increase the chances of completing your construction project on time, within budget, and to the required quality standards.
